In this paper we first apply the quadratic conforming finite element to the second order variational inequality with displacement obstacle in smooth domain. Based on the newinterpolation skills, we get the same error order O(h3/2 )in the convex domain with smooth boundary as in the convex polygon one.Then, for the fourth order curvature obstacle problem, by using modified the approximate formulation and using the novel tricks, we discuss the nonconforming Morley's finite element approximation and get a new error estimation .Finally, we discuss the other two new nonconforming rectangular elements approximations to the fourth order obstacle problem. It is shown that the conclusions obtained above are still valid.
